Healthy fats are another way to improve your child's health. Monounsaturated fats, found in olive oil, nuts, seeds, and avocados, are beneficial for children. Polyunsaturated fatty acids, like flaxseed and fish, are beneficial to your child's overall wellness. Trans fat, which can be found in fried or processed foods, is a contributor to serious health problems.

You need about 500 milligrams of calcium daily to maintain strong bones. Calcium can be found in dairy products such as yogurt, fortified soybean beverages, orange juice, cereals, bread, and cereals.

Calcium is found in leafy vegetables, beans and tofu, as well nuts, seeds and cheese.

Your body needs vitamin D to absorb calcium. Vitamin D can be found in egg yolk, fatty fish, and other fortified foods.

Vitamin E plays an important role in skin health. Vitamin E is found in vegetable oils and wheat germ oil, as well as peanuts, almonds and sunflower seeds.

Your body needs zinc to maintain normal immune function and heal wounds. Zinc is found in oysters, legumes, meats, whole grains, and seafood.

Zinc deficiency may cause fatigue, loss appetite, depression, and impaired immunity.
